ai agents for renewable energy: market size, growth and adoption now The market for AI in renewable energy is growing fast. Allied Market Research estimates the market at about US$0.6 billion in 2022 and projects growth to roughly US$4.6 billion by 2032, a CAGR near 23.2% (Allied Market Research projection).
